Section 14: Record of Business

The Coconut Development Board Regulations, 1982Central Regulations · 1979

(1) A record shall be maintained by the Secretary of all items of business transacted by the Board or by the Committees and copies of such record shall be forwarded to the Central Government.

(2) The record of business transacted at every meeting of any of the Board and of the Committees shall be signed by the Chairman or the Vice-Chairman or the member presiding at such meetings.

26

(3) When a business is transacted by circulation of papers, a record of business so transacted shall be signed by the Chairman.
